Trade Compliance Specialist
Wurth Industry US
POSITION SUMMARY The Trade Compliance Specialist supports the organization's global trade compliance program by ensuring import and export transactions are executed in accordance with applicable laws and regulations. This role focuses on the operational administration and documentation of import and export activities, including the creation and maintenance of accurate, complete, and auditable trade records. The position works closely with logistics, procurement, sales, finance, and customs brokers to ensure shipments move efficiently while maintaining strict compliance with U.S., Canada and various other international trade regulations. The Trade Compliance Specialist plays a key role in building defensible import and export records that support regulatory requirements, internal audits, and government inquiries.
